Dear ALCM friends,
I have had a different look since we began streaming worship in early August. It is my way to avoid adding to the spread of the virus. I intend to remain in this “space suit” during worship until we are vaccinated. Who could have imagined wearing such a crazy outfit a year ago? (Some are saying who would wear such a crazy thing now!)
I have been so impressed and proud of ALCM members this year. You have led a new song through planning and coordinating socially distanced music. You have safely brought music into people’s homes through the magic of technology. Thank you for your flexibility and your determination to keep God’s song alive in people’s hearts, minds, and souls. My wife, Stephanie, and I this year are contributing $2,600 to ALCM in thanksgiving for your courageous ministry of music during a pandemic. I hope you will join us in prioritizing ALCM as part of your year-end charitable giving.
God’s blessings as you celebrate Advent and Christmas. I look forward to serving with you in 2021 when I do believe we will experience an eruption in the safe return of the song of God’s people!
E'en so, Lord Jesus, quickly come.
Jim Rindelaub
Executive Director

Biennial Conference Message
Dear friends,
This is the season of gratitude, and I bring you a message of thanks from your biennial conference planning committee. Thank you for your patience and prayers as we made the difficult decision to not proceed with our conference in 2021. Thank you to the many who have cheered us on with words of support and understanding. And thank you to the 185 of you who responded to our most recent survey. That’s a fantastic response rate! We've received many helpful comments and suggestions, reflecting a diversity of opinion. We’ll continue conversations over the coming months, both within the conference planning committee and in the organization as a whole, about how we can be most helpful in 2021. We look forward to seeing what creative paths the Holy Spirit will show us this year, and we eagerly anticipate being together again in person in 2023!
With all good wishes for a holy Advent and a joyful, peaceful Christmas,
Tim Getz
2021/2023 Conference Chair
